Clinical Investigation for the Preview® hCG Urine/Serum Combo Pregnancy Test

The objective of this study is to evaluate the agreement of the test device (Preview® hCG Urine/Serum Combo Pregnancy Test) with the predicate device, the QuickVue+ hCG Combo Test.

Inclusion criteria

  • Healthy adult women of childbearing age.
  • Who either request a pregnancy test, or require a pregnancy test for diagnostic studies or treatment.
  • Signed and dated informed consent.

Exclusion criteria

  • Minors.
  • Adults who are unable to independently give consent for study.
  • Known pregnancy (i.e. - patient appears obviously pregnant).
  • Recent miscarriage or abortion and yet to have 2 complete menstrual cycles before study start.
  • History of ectopic pregnancy, fibroids, congenital uterine anomaly that causes an irregular-shaped uterus.
  • Taken any of the medications of contraceptives containing estrogen in last two weeks.
  • Hemodynamically unstable.
  • Moderately to severely ill-appearing or in moderate to severe pain.
  • Technically not possible to obtain blood or urine from the study subject.

Primary outcomes

  1. Overall percent (%) agreement

    Time frame: 3 months

    The primary endpoint is the overall percent (%) agreement, which is the percentage of total subjects where the test (Preview® hCG Urine/Serum Combo Pregnancy Test) and the reference test (QuickVue+ hCG Combo Test) agree.

Secondary outcomes

  1. Positive and negative percent agreement

    Time frame: 3 months

    The secondary endpoint is the positive percent agreement and negative percent agreement.
